/// Undoes the last action made by Vento using the history file located on the Vento directory
pub fn undo() -> Result<()> {
let lastpath: PathBuf = [env_config()?.vento_dir, Path::new("last").to_path_buf()]
.iter()
.collect();
let lastfile = fs::read_to_string(lastpath)?;
let mut contents = vec![];
for line in lastfile.lines() {
contents.push(line);
}
if contents.len() != 4 {
throw_error(ErrorType::InvalidHistoryLength)?;
}
match contents[3] {
"take" => {
let destpath = Path::new(contents[0]).to_path_buf();
item::drop(
&String::from(contents[1]),
contents[2],
destpath,
false,
false,
)?;
}
"drop" => {
let path = vec![contents[0], contents[1]].join("/");
item::take(&path, contents[2], false, false)?;
}
"switch" => {
inv::switch(false)?;
}
_ => throw_error(ErrorType::IllegalAction)?,
}
